About The Last Stanza
Currently, The Last Stanza is on their much-anticipated 'Rhythms of Revival' tour, which kicked off in early 2023. This tour is not just a showcase of their latest album, but also a celebration of live music's resurgence post-pandemic. Fans can expect a dynamic setlist that includes both classic hits and new tracks, with each concert featuring a unique set of visuals designed to enhance the performance experience. The tour has already made stops in major cities like Los Angeles, New York, and Chicago, drawing sold-out crowds and enthusiastic reviews. Additionally, The Last Stanza has been collaborating with local artists in each city they visit, offering a platform for emerging talents to share the stage. This approach not only enriches their concerts but also supports the local music scene. As the tour continues, they are also engaging with fans through social media, sharing behind-the-scenes content and exclusive live-streamed rehearsals, thus fostering a deeper connection with their audience. Overall, The Last Stanza remains committed to delivering unforgettable live performances, embodying the spirit of community and creativity in every show.
The Last Stanza History
The Last Stanza, formed in the early 2010s, emerged as a unique blend of genres, primarily focusing on indie rock and alternative music. Their journey began in a small garage in Seattle, where a group of friends, fueled by their love for music and live performances, decided to create a band that would resonate with the youth and express the complexities of modern life. Their debut album, 'Echoes of Tomorrow,' released in 2014, quickly gained traction on social media and local radio stations, showcasing their lyrical depth and catchy melodies. Over the years, The Last Stanza has evolved, experimenting with different sounds and collaborating with various artists, which has enriched their musical style. They have become known for their electrifying live performances that captivate audiences, often incorporating multimedia elements and engaging storytelling into their shows. The band's dedication to live music has solidified their place in the concert scene, making them a favorite among festival-goers and concert enthusiasts alike.
